What is Berberine HCl?
Berberine is a yellow alkaloid extracted from plants like Berberis aristata, goldenseal, and Oregon grape, with a 3,000-year history in Traditional Chinese and Ayurvedic medicine. It is one of the most thoroughly studied natural compounds for metabolic health: clinical trials repeatedly show its ability to support healthy blood sugar, cholesterol, and triglyceride levels, often performing comparably to first-line metabolic medications. Its primary mechanism is activation of AMPK, the cellular 'metabolic master switch.' Standard dosing is 500 mg taken two to three times daily with meals. Berberine should not be combined with prescription glucose-lowering medications without clinician supervision.
